Predicate: endorse

Roleset id: endorse.01 , support for a position, vncls: , framnet:

Roles:

        Arg0: supporter
        Arg1: thing/person supported
        Arg2: for what

Example: passive

        person: ns,  tense: present,  aspect: ns,  voice: passive,  form: participle

        [That offer]-1 was endorsed *trace*-1 by the shareholders committee .

        Rel: endorsed
        Arg1: *trace*
        Arg0: by the shareholders committee

Roleset id: endorse.02 , sign on the backside, vncls: 25.3, framnet:

endorse.02: Both these senses reduce to 'be on/at the back;' 'dorse' = 'back.'

Roles:

        Arg0: signer (vnrole: 25.3-Agent)
        Arg1: thing signed (vnrole: 25.3-Theme)

Example: typical

        person: ns,  tense: past,  aspect: ns,  voice: active,  form: full

        John endorsed his paycheck before depositing it.

        Arg0: John
        Rel: endorsed
        Arg1: his paycheck
        Argm-TMP: before depositing it
